Thanks to its central locale, it?�s very easily accessible from other aspects of the town.|Busan is located over the southeastern suggestion of your Korean Peninsula. It is found on the Coastline, which determined the event of The complete metropolis alone. The distance from Busan to Seoul is about 314 km (195 mi). Busan borders low mountains on the north and west, as well as the Korea Strait to the south and east. It truly is involved as Portion of in the Go to Busan pass ??browse our overview in the go below >|The bathhouse encounter continues to be a cultural phenomenon given that ancient Korean dynasties were being in position, soaking in mineral-wealthy h2o to the heart?�s content.|It?�s also an outstanding glimpse to the intricacies of Korean culture in addition to a way to connect in the event you?�re new to South Korea.|If you?�re carrying out Bupyeong Marketplace and BIFF Square, Visit the smaller sized market very first as it really is not as likely to stay open up as late as busier Jagalchi Market along with the shopping district nearby.| To simplicity the language barrier at neighborhood eateries, Busan Metropolis has released a different System named ?�Busan Allang,??which features an AI-driven menu translation provider. This platform aims to aid Intercontinental travelers prevail over communication hurdles and navigate nearby eating places extra effortlessly. Busan Allang is A serious result of the city?�s initiative to produce multilingual digital menus, that has been quite possibly the most extensive hard work of its form in Korea. Using this type of devoted platform, Busan gets the main town to offer such a support, foremost the way in building a much more available and tourist-pleasant dining setting. The title Busan Allang achieves town?�s purpose of inviting readers to take pleasure in the reliable flavor of Busan in all languages. Playfully, the title also provides to brain a helpful Korean phrase that feels like ?�Want to come back to Busan??? incorporating a warm and welcoming twist.The platform?�s standout characteristic is its effortless-to-use menu translation program.
